10.1. RIGHTS OF EU USERS (GDPR)
If you are located in the European Union, the General Data Protection Regulation (“GDPR”) grants you a number of rights regarding your personal data. These rights apply regardless of whether you have an active VerusCars account or have only interacted with our Services.
• Right of Access (Article 15 GDPR)
You have the right to obtain confirmation as to whether VerusCars processes your personal data.
If your data is being processed, you may request access to:
- the purposes of the processing;
- the categories of personal data involved;
- the recipients or categories of recipients who have received or will receive your data (including Suppliers, payment processors, marketing partners);
- the envisaged retention period or the criteria used to determine how long the data is stored;
- your rights under GDPR;
- the source of data if not provided directly by you;
- the existence of automated decision-making, if applicable.
You may also request a copy of the personal data we hold.
To protect all users, we may require:
identity verification, and
confirmation that providing the data will not adversely affect the rights or freedoms of others.
• Right to Erasure (“Right to Be Forgotten”) — Article 17 GDPR
You have the right to request deletion of your personal data if one of the following grounds applies:
the data is no longer needed for the purposes for which it was collected;
you withdraw consent and no other legal basis applies;
you object to processing and there are no overriding legitimate grounds;
the data was processed unlawfully;
deletion is required by EU or Member State law.
Please note:
We may retain certain information where required for legal obligations (e.g., accounting rules), fraud prevention, dispute resolution with Suppliers, or compliance purposes.
• Right to Rectification (Article 16 GDPR)
You may request correction of inaccurate or incomplete personal data at any time.
Most corrections can be made directly in your VerusCars profile.
• Right to Data Portability (Article 20 GDPR)
You may receive your personal data in a structured, commonly used, machine-readable format and transmit it to another controller when:
the processing is based on consent or contract, and
the processing is carried out by automated means.
• Right to Withdraw Consent (Article 7 GDPR)
If your data is processed based on consent (e.g., marketing), you may withdraw that consent at any time.
Withdrawal does not affect the lawfulness of prior processing.
• Right to Object (Article 21 GDPR)
You may object at any time to processing based on our legitimate interests, including:
profiling for personalization,
marketing activities,
analytics or product improvement.
If you object to marketing, we will stop immediately.
If you object to other processing, we will stop unless we demonstrate compelling legitimate grounds.
• Right to Restrict Processing (Article 18 GDPR)
You may request that we limit processing of your data when:
the accuracy is contested,
processing is unlawful but you oppose erasure,
data is no longer needed but required for legal claims,
you have objected and verification is pending.
• Right to Lodge a Complaint (Article 77 GDPR)
You may file a complaint with your national supervisory authority.
You may choose the authority:
- in your country of residence,
- in your country of employment, or
- where you believe the infringement occurred.
We recommend contacting us first — we will gladly assist in resolving any concerns.

10.2. RIGHTS OF U.S. USERS
If you reside in the United States, your privacy rights depend on your state’s applicable laws, including:
CCPA / CPRA (California),
VCDPA (Virginia),
CPA (Colorado),
CTDPA (Connecticut),
UCPA (Utah),
and other emerging U.S. state privacy statutes.
While these laws differ, they commonly provide the following rights:
• Right to Know / Access
You may request details regarding:
categories of personal data collected;
categories of personal data shared or disclosed;
the purposes for processing;
categories of sources of personal data;
third parties receiving your data;
specific pieces of personal data we hold about you.
Much of this information appears in the section WHAT DATA WE COLLECT AND HOW.
• Right to Correct
You may request correction of inaccurate or incomplete personal data.
• Right to Delete
You may request deletion of personal data we hold about you, subject to legal, contractual, or security exceptions.
• Right to Opt Out of “Sale” or “Sharing” of Personal Data
VerusCars does not sell personal data as defined by U.S. laws.
Some states treat certain types of online advertising as “sharing.”
Where applicable, you may opt out.
• Right to Opt Out of Profiling / Targeted Advertising
You may request to disable:
behavioral profiling,
targeted advertising,
certain types of automated decision-making.
Opting out may impact personalization features.
• Right to Non-Discrimination
You will not be denied service or charged differently for exercising your rights.
